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
1699473366 037395469 19151 550655
8111542 05498 20
8111542 05498 20
9248204 807 83 1041155 74428
All about undefined
Interested in learning more?
8111542 05498 20
9248204 807 83 1041155 74428
See more
75 7339
49 75 85020828 415523768 54687
See more
674987378 758988461 780392
5127862 42 857005919
See more